Disability insurance agents in Longmont Colorado help residents navigate claims for short-term and long-term disability benefits. Colorado law requires insurers to respond to claims within 30 days under CRS 10-3-1115. Agents can assist with policy reviews and appeals for Boulder County workers and professionals.

What Does a Disability Insurance Agent in Longmont Cost?

Disability insurance agent services in Colorado typically charge hourly fees between 150 and 400 dollars or a flat fee of 500 to 2000 dollars for claim assistance. Some agents work on a contingency basis taking 20 to 30 percent of back benefits. Costs vary by situation complexity and policy type. This is general information not insurance advice.

Frequently Asked Questions

What does a disability insurance agent in Longmont do?
A disability insurance agent helps you understand your policy, file claims, and appeal denials. They work with insurers to ensure your claim meets Colorado requirements. Agents do not provide legal advice but can guide you through the process.
How long do I have to file a disability claim in Colorado?
Colorado law does not set a specific deadline for filing a claim, but policies often require prompt notice. Under CRS 10-3-1115, insurers must act on your claim within 30 days. Check your policy for exact time limits.
